2 Illuminate most nearly means:
67% Answer Correctly
raspy
elucidate
prominence
rail

Solution
The definition for illuminate is "To make clear." Used in a sentence: Her excellent lecture illuminated the complicated subject of nuclear physics. The definition for prominence is "importance.", the definition for raspy is "rough, grating.", and the definition for rail is "To scold in harsh language."

3 Moderate most nearly means:
82% Answer Correctly
prune
medium
repel
scamper

Solution
The definition for moderate is "Tending toward the average." Used in a sentence: The best–selling writer was disappointed; his new novel was only a moderate success. The definition for scamper is "to run quickly.", the definition for repel is "To resist, reject.", and the definition for prune is "To reduce by removing excess."

4 Sociable most nearly means:
56% Answer Correctly
genial
extol
prune
anthology

Solution
The definition for sociable is "Inclined to seek companionship." Used in a sentence: The sociable Glenda was delighted to receive the party invitation. The definition for prune is "to reduce by removing excess.", the definition for extol is "To praise highly.", and the definition for anthology is "A collection of selected literary pieces."
